Capacity Theorems for Cooperative Relay Broadcast Channels

The partially cooperative relay broadcast channel (RBC) is studied, where a source transmits to two users and one user also acts as a relay node to assist broadcast communication. The source has common information intended for both users and private information for each user. Inner and outer bounds on the capacity region are derived for discrete memoryless partially cooperative RRCs with degraded message sets, semideterministic partially cooperative RRCs and orthogonal partially cooperative RRCs. The inner and outer bound are shown to match for the later two channels, and hence the capacity regions are established. Furthermore, when the relay function is disabled, the inner and outer bounds reduce to potentially new bounds on the capacity region of broadcast channels.
